Combination or Split Home Loans

Split loans allow borrowers to take part of their loan as a variable rate loan and the other part as a fixed-rate loan (split however you like). While the overall loan amount is considered "a total", each part is treated separately for loan contract purposes.

Pros

  • Borrowers have the opportunity to hedge their bets in times of rising interest rates and gives a blend of repayment flexibility and interest rate security.

Cons

  • Variable portion is still vulnerable to interest rate rises. If interest rates rise, repayments on the variable portion also rise.

how fixed rates work

Most people did not understand that variable rate movements and fixed rate movements do not come from the same source. They are certainly linked, but the drivers are totally different. Variable rates are driven by Reserve Bank policy; fixed rates are driven by the views of those that put their money out to the fixed rate wholesale market.

How Variable rates work

Variable rates are driven by Reserve Bank policy while fixed rates are driven by the views of those that put their money out to the fixed rate wholesale market. The Reserve Bank sets policy based on a range of economic indicators as they use interest rates to manage people's expenditure and thereby the economy.
